Dear budding poets
To me modern poetry is the expression or the words through which an individual presents the thoughts that come to his mind without regard to sequence or logic,it's the way through which the soul through words explain the secrets of the heart

If I were to give an advise
I will suggest to observr your surroundings. Nature, the trees, clouds, universe, the existence of God, feel everything and write whatever comes into your heart and mind, before writing observe everything, ask questions , why this particular thing is like this, if something happens to you, simply write, write the words that come into your heart, don't care whether they make sense or not, simply write the thing your heart is telling you to,if you are sad, why are you sad, write all this, if you are in love, what's so strange about love, what are you feeling, how this feeling is different from your everyday life, so write what comes into your heart, some other tips can be don't bound yourself, let your emotions flow, fill your poetry with twists, keep your reader curious so that he reads the poetry with interest and be careful with spellings, grammer and syllables 

Poetry has brought happiness to my life, If I'm sad, I write a poem and writing helps me to control my emotions, it's the way by which I tell the people I care about how much they mean to me, things I'm shy to say in real life, it has also brought confidence in me and amazement that how my emotions can turn into some really beautiful words
